我正在使用FutureBuilder有一个ListView.builder用itemCount的3,这样它将显示三个OutlineButton携带String从我通过Future>检索的Firestore.该列表基本上包含三个随机生成但符合特定条件的整数。值很好。returnFutureBuilder(future:getAllWords(args.collectionId),builder:(context,snapshot){if(!snapshot.hasData){returnCircularProgressIndicator();}returnListView.builder
我正在使用FutureBuilder有一个ListView.builder用itemCount的3,这样它将显示三个OutlineButton携带String从我通过Future>检索的Firestore.该列表基本上包含三个随机生成但符合特定条件的整数。值很好。returnFutureBuilder(future:getAllWords(args.collectionId),builder:(context,snapshot){if(!snapshot.hasData){returnCircularProgressIndicator();}returnListView.builder
我正在创建一个flutter应用程序,它应该显示团队列表,每个团队都是一个包含如下项目的对象name:字符串players:数组name:字符串看起来像这样Listteams=[{'name':'Teamone','players':[{'name':'Teamoneplayerone',},{'name':'Teamoneplayertwo',},{'name':'Teamoneplayerthree',},]},{'name':'Teamtwo','players':[{'name':'Teamtwoplayerone',},{'name':'Teamtwoplayerone',}
我正在创建一个flutter应用程序,它应该显示团队列表,每个团队都是一个包含如下项目的对象name:字符串players:数组name:字符串看起来像这样Listteams=[{'name':'Teamone','players':[{'name':'Teamoneplayerone',},{'name':'Teamoneplayertwo',},{'name':'Teamoneplayerthree',},]},{'name':'Teamtwo','players':[{'name':'Teamtwoplayerone',},{'name':'Teamtwoplayerone',}
我创建了一个从api获取json的函数。问题是函数没有返回值。它返回“future实例...”我尝试了不同的解决方法。如果我打印应该返回的值(print(extractdata[1]))它实际上返回了它应该返回的值:{id:2name:Sala2,beds:[{id:3,name:Cama3,paciente:null},{id:4,name:Cama4,paciente:null}]}FuturegetRoom()async{SharedPreferencesprefs=awaitSharedPreferences.getInstance();var_token=prefs.getS
我创建了一个从api获取json的函数。问题是函数没有返回值。它返回“future实例...”我尝试了不同的解决方法。如果我打印应该返回的值(print(extractdata[1]))它实际上返回了它应该返回的值:{id:2name:Sala2,beds:[{id:3,name:Cama3,paciente:null},{id:4,name:Cama4,paciente:null}]}FuturegetRoom()async{SharedPreferencesprefs=awaitSharedPreferences.getInstance();var_token=prefs.getS
我正在尝试从firebase创建一个map作为Map。我试过了Future>getlist()async{QuerySnapshotquerySnapshot=awaitFirestore.instance.collection("${_username.toLowerCase()}-orders").getDocuments();varlist=newList.generate(querySnapshot.documents.length,(intindex)=>querySnapshot.documents[index]['date']);vardatelist=list.toSe
我正在尝试从firebase创建一个map作为Map。我试过了Future>getlist()async{QuerySnapshotquerySnapshot=awaitFirestore.instance.collection("${_username.toLowerCase()}-orders").getDocuments();varlist=newList.generate(querySnapshot.documents.length,(intindex)=>querySnapshot.documents[index]['date']);vardatelist=list.toSe
Listlist=Arrays.asList("Java","HTML","JS","Redis","language");Stringresult=list.stream().collect(Collectors.joining(","));使用Stream方法将列表转换为一个流。在流中,使用Collectors.joining方法将所有元素连接成一个字符串。这个方法可以接受一个字符串参数,该参数用作分隔符。问题记录:在调用钉钉的一个消息发送API时遇到了一个这样的问题,当时我是这么写的总觉得没问题,但是一直报错,说我userIdList不能为空。 后面比对了一下JSON格式,才发现我这边有
我已经创建了一个调用API的方法。它接收并返回数据,如下例所示:Future>postCall()async{ListsearchResult=[];....returnsearchResult;}而且,我尝试将响应存储到List中如下面的代码所示。但是,我遇到了这个错误:AvalueoftypeFuture>can'tbeassignedtoavariableoftypeList我正在尝试将响应存储到列表中,因为列表对我来说更容易遍历数据。是否有另一种方法将响应存储在List中?或者如何使用FutureBuilder遍历嵌套对象?ListsResult=[];sResult=serv